George Clooney had to skip the press conference at the Venice Film Festival Thursday for Noah Baumbach's Jay Kelly due to a severe sinusitis.
The meeting's moderator said: "As you may know, George Clooney unfortunately can't be here; he has a bad sinus infection.
He's very sorry but hopes to be able to attend the red carpet after 9 p.m.." Baumbach joked: "Even big stars get sick." Clooney, 64, has returned to the lido to compete, giving substance to the physical and inner journey of a self-questioning star in Baumbach's Jay Kelly, with a supercast that includes Adam Sandler, Laura Dern, Billy Crudup, Greta Gerwig (also co-writer with her husband Baumbach) and Alba Rohrwacher.
